Experience & Education
Experience Section Tips
- • Use bullet points to describe achievements, not just responsibilities
- • Quantify results with numbers where possible (e.g., “Increased sales by 30%”)
- • Include relevant keywords for ATS and search optimization
- • Add media (links, documents, images) to showcase work
- • Keep descriptions concise but impactful
Education Section Tips
- • Include degree, institution, and graduation year
- • Add relevant coursework, projects, and achievements
- • Mention honors, awards, or scholarships
- • Link to thesis, projects, or publications if applicable
Skills & Endorsements
- Add 15-25 relevant skills to your profile
- Prioritize skills in your target industry/role
- Request endorsements from colleagues, managers, and clients
- Take LinkedIn skill assessments to earn badges
- Remove outdated or irrelevant skills
Recommendations
- Request recommendations from managers, colleagues, and clients
- Write recommendations for others to receive them in return
- Aim for 3-5 strong recommendations from different perspectives
- Keep recommendations specific and detailed
Activity & Engagement
- Post regularly (1-2 times per week) about industry insights
- Comment thoughtfully on posts in your industry
- Share relevant articles with your perspective
- Join and participate in relevant groups
- Engage with recruiters and companies you're interested in
Common Mistakes to Avoid
- ✗Using a casual or unprofessional photo
- ✗Leaving the headline as default job title
- ✗Writing the About section in third person
- ✗Not updating profile regularly
- ✗Being inactive on the platform
